❓ Hon Robin Chapple asks the Premier about publishing consolidated versions of State Agreement Acts. The Government will consider keeping consolidated copies on a department website, pending resource assessment.

(1) Regarding the publication of State Agreement Acts, as amended, will the Premier take action to ensure that the State Law Publisher publishes a version that includes a consolidation of the agreement or agreements contained in the Schedule(s) to the Act?
(2) If no to (1), why not?

The Government will consider keeping consolidated copies on the Department website in the future, with consideration given to resources required to keep them up to date.
